Slow-cooked rabbit with tomato, garlic, white wine and wild herbs. It is Ischia’s signature island dish, rooted in old farming and pit-cooking traditions.
Pasta traditionally served with the rich juices from Ischia-style rabbit, often finished with tomato and herbs. It is a classic Sunday pairing on the island.
Rustic bread topped with fresh tomato, garlic, oregano, olive oil and often local herbs. A simple island staple linked to everyday summer eating.

Service may be included. Round up or leave 5-10% in restaurants for good service; round up in cafés and taxis, but tipping is not obligatory.
